Our hotel was located in the Recoleta neighborhood, known for its expensive shops, and its famous graveyard. It’s really nothing like the graveyards we see here in Belgium. This one is located in the middle of the neighborhood, and is like a city in itself. very narrow roads, with small houses built one next to the other. Some tombs are real pieces of art, others are very modern. The more fortunate people from the city are buried here, and the tomb that is by far the most visited, is the one where Evita Perron is buried.
